Technical completion notes are used to document the completion of a technical project or task, ensuring that all required steps have been finalized and that the documentation is complete for regulatory or company records.
Typically, project managers, engineers, or personnel who oversee the completion of a technical project are required to file technical completion notes.
To fill out technical completion notes, one should provide details such as project name, completion date, involved personnel, tasks completed, and any relevant observations or notes regarding the project.
The purpose of technical completion notes is to provide a formal record of project completion, ensuring accountability and facilitating future reference for audits, reviews, or follow-up projects.
The information that must be reported includes project details, completion date, signatures of responsible parties, and a summary of the work completed.
